It all started with losing this guy in April 2014. And the Plymouth (and now)/Boston to DC ride was born.

This year, the logistical and financial burden was high. Rising costs of everything prompted the plank owners of the Boston to DC ride to make the difficult decision to push the ride back to 2024.

So, in honor of our friend Gregg and to keep the spirit of the ride alive... Paul & I rode our bikes from Plymouth to Newport RI on Saturday.

A challenge in itself, the struggle for your girl was R-E-A-L. 🚴 😳

With 2250+ feet of elevation gain 🏔️ and limited "training rides" under my belt, it was no easy task. But we made it and enjoyed some refreshments on the other side!!

Boston to D.C. ride..... Day 7 🚴

Left Annapolis after waiting out the rain for our 38 mile ride to D.C.

A "quick" ride into our Nation's Capital where we toured the monuments on our bikes before heading over to the National Law Enforcement Memorial.

Shower, dinner and off to the Candlelight Vigil to honor those we've lost in the line of duty.

Thank you for following along. Thank you for your support, texts, comments & love ❤️

🚴 Boston to D.C. ride ... Day 1. 🚴

We left Newton PD in style with an es**rt from the Newton MA Police Department which made navigating the intersections that much easier.

5 miles in, we had a broken derailleur and had to hit a bike shop back in Newton. While that bike was being fixed, the rest of us continued in with a sweeeeeet tailwind 💨 that allowed us to crush our time to Providence... as in 15-16 mph average speed!! 🤯🤯

It was windy AF, but we crushed Day 1. After we checked in, we hit the hot tub with a few cocktails, off to dinner & then hit the rack early.

Tomorrow we are off to Long Beach New York in what is predicted to be 22-25 mph winds. Our original ferry was canceled, so we are improvising, overcoming & adapting.
